The Main Caution: Double-Check Flight and Payment Expectations

Breathless Resort Montego Bay Private Car Transfer - The Main Caution: Double-Check Flight and Payment Expectations
The overall rating is fairly positive, but one negative account stands out because it touches money and credibility. In that situation, a credit card was charged (reported as $85), then the person was told to pay additional money in cash on arrival (reported as $120). The traveler said they couldn’t reach the company afterward.

The provider’s response in that same thread indicates the likely root issue was a mismatch in flight information—specifically, that the flight details sent showed arrival at Kingston Airport rather than the Montego Bay airport route expected for this service.

So here’s the practical advice: before you travel, make sure your flight details are correct for the correct airport and the correct route. If your airline changes schedules or if your itinerary has multiple legs, take a minute to confirm what you booked matches your actual arrival plan. That’s the best way to prevent surprise payment situations.

FAQ

Where does the pickup happen?

Pickup is offered in the arrivals area of Sangster International Airport in Montego Bay.

Is this transfer private or shared?

This is a private tour/activity. Only your group will participate.

How long is the transfer?

The duration is listed as approximately 10 to 30 minutes.

What type of vehicle will you use?

You’ll travel in an air-conditioned minivan or car.

Do they drop you at any address in Montego Bay?

Pick-up/drop-offs are included for Montego Bay hotels only.

Is round-trip transfer available?

Yes. Round trip private airport transfers are available if you book them.

What’s included with the ride?

It includes private airport transfer(s) for Montego Bay, plus transport by air-conditioned minivan or car.

Are food and drinks included?

No. Food and drinks are not included unless specified. Alcoholic drinks are also not included.

How does ticketing work?

You’ll receive a mobile ticket, and confirmation is received at the time of booking.

What if you need to cancel?

This experience is non-refundable and cannot be changed for any reason.
